Directions

  1. Combine yeast and warm water, stirring a little to dissolve yeast.
  2. Let sit about 10 minutes.
  3. Add 1/2 of flour; add water and honey; whisk until smooth.
  4. Cover bowl and let stand 1 1/2 hours.
  5. Combine remaining flour with butter, and flatten butter pieces.
  6. Pour yeast batter into flour mixture;
  7. fold together with spatula; just moisten flour without breaking butter pieces.
  8. Turn dough onto lightly floured surface.
  9. Pat dough down and roll into a 18" x 12" rectangle; if too sticky, sprinkle with flour.
  10. Use a metal spatula to
  11. fold 1/3 of dough toward center; then
  12. fold from other side, 1/3 of dough over first 1/3.
  13. Lift folded dough off work surface, and scrape surface clean.
  14. Sprinkle work area with flour and repeat, rolling and folding 3 more times.
  15. Dough must be hard; if not, freeze for 45 minutes.
  16. Pat dough into rectangle.
  17. Cut into parts, 1 part for each 4 croissants.
  18. For instance, for 24 croissants:
  19. cut in 1/2 lengthwise, then
  20. cut each half into 3 pieces, for a total of 6 (4x6=24).
  21. Work with one piece at a time, holding others in refrigerator until ready to use.
  22. Roll each piece individually into 5 1/2" x 14" rectangles.
  23. Cut into two 5 1/2" x 7" pieces.
  24. Cut each piece diagonally to form 4 triangles; roll from wide end to point.
  25. Place on ungreased cookie sheets.
  26. Curve ends to crescent shape.
  27. Beat egg with water; brush croissants with this and set them aside 1 hour.
  28. Reglaze with egg/water mixture.
  29. Bake at 375 degrees until puffed and brown.
  30. Let cool slightly and serve
